1. Phuket:
No. 1 in our list is Phuket which is one of the most visited places in Thailand. It is an island located on the country’s southern coastline. The white sandy beaches and crystal clean blue water of the ocean attracts hundreds and thousands of visitors every year to this island. It is famous for the water adventure sports like scuba diving and snorkeling. Surrounded by beach huts, cafes, restaurants it is just perfect what any tourists could have desire of on their vacation to this island paradise.
It offers a great night life too with restaurants serving fresh Thai seafood delicacies, western food and what not. There are fire dance shows on the beach which is one of the most famous among tourists, night clubs are open. There is something for every age group in Phuket.
Top attractions:
Old Phuket town: It is one of the popular spots where you can spend hours. Here you will find funky shops. Also, the architecture of the old Phuket houses are amazing.
Phang Nga Bay, Phang Nga: Phang Nga Bay is very unique. The landmark of this bay is sheer limestone cliffs that towers around the crystal clear emerald colored water of the ocean. The James Bond island and Koh Panyee are the two most popular spots in this bay. There are several tours available to getting around this bay.
Wat Chalong and Phuket Temples, Chalong: Wat Chalong is one of the most famous temple and is visited by hundred and thousands of visitors every year. The temple is very beautifully decorated with endless tiny pieces of glass which creates millions of redlections. Your Phuket visit can not be completed without visiting this captivating temple.
Soi Bangla: For extreme night life lovers, Soi Bangla in Patong beach is the place where young adults are definetly going to enjoy. It is here the city has one of the most liveliest party. People enjoys here with music beers and girls.

2. Koh Samui
It is yet another famous island in Thailand among tourists. It offers beautiful white sandy beaches, coral reefs, crystal clean blue water amazing for diving experience. Sun bath lovers loves this place and night life is equally interesting. Koh Samui island is also famous for its Full Moon Party held every month. This island is covered with tropical forest filled with abundant wildlife and it is also a great place to watch exotic birds.
Include Koh Samaui in your list of places to visit in Thailand and enjoy its pristine beauty. It is also considered to be one of the world’s best places for diving experience.
Top Attractions:
Big Buddha: Famous among the tourists and locals is the Big Buddha Shrine which is located on the northern coast of Koh Samui. It is the island’s well known landmark. The golden colored Buddha statue is 12 meter high and it can be seen from far away.
Hin Ta and Hin Yai: The Hin Ta and Hin Yai are the rock formation, the Hin Ta(Grand pa) and Hin Yai (Grand Ma) looks like male and female genitalia. The views across the rocks are spectacular. It is a picture perfect place. There is also a small white sandy beach near by.
Namuang Waterfall, Nathon: There are several waterfalls in Koh Samui but one of the most picturesque is the two Na Muang waterfalls.

3. Hua Hin
Hua Hin is located three hours from Bangkok by car. It is a seaside resort which is also now become a home of the King of Thailand. It is a very family friendly small town with lots of cafes, restaurants, and shops. It is not a place for late night parties and all. You will enjoy great food here. It is famous for very delicious fresh seafood served in many restaurants along the ocean side. It is equally famous among locals as it is for tourists so book ahead.
Top Attractions:
Hua Hin Floating Market: It is a great place to see the architecture from the ancient colonial theme. The Hua Hin floating market is located on 40-rai plot offers lots of areas for food and shopping. There is another floating market opened nearby called Hua Hin Sam Phan Nam Floating market located on a 100-rai plot.
The hours of operations of the Hua Hin Floating Market is 9.30 a.m to 7.30 p.m from Monday to Thursday and 9.30 a.m to 8 p.m from Friday to Sunday. They also offers a stage shows at 1 p.m., 3 p.m. and 5 p.m. You can also do a boat tour which costs around 200 Baht for four people.
Hua Hin Railway Station: This unique architecture railway station building was built during reign of King Rama VI. It is very near from town center. It is very photogenic so must visited spot for the photography enthusiast.
Maruekhathaiyawan Palace Cha-Am: This palace was built in the early 1920s at the time King Rama VI. The architecture is very beautiful and was designed by an Italian.
Sam Roi Yot National Park and Tham Phraya Nakhon Pranburi: This national marine park is also one of the favorites among tourists. It is ahreat place to watch for the wildlife which includes Asian goat-antelope, barking deer, macaques, etc.

4. Chiang Mai
Chiang Mai is little far from the city of Bangkok and can be reached by an hour of flying from Bangkok. It is one of the most beautiful cities of Thailand surrounded chain of mountains. It offers great restaurants, delicious food, narrow street stalls which serves mouth watering food, shopping places, and art galleries. Top Attractions: Doi Inthanon National Park: Doi Inthanon is the highest peak in Thailand measures 2565 metres above sea level. Scenery is spectacular. Bird watching is one of the most popular activity here.
Top Attractions:
Doi Suthep temple: It is the first Lanna pagoda which was constructed on a mountain Phra That. The Pagoda contains the remains of the Lord Buddha. It is one of the Chian Mai’s architectural heritage. There is steps called Naga staircase to go up to the temple consisting of 185 steps. These staircase is one of the most photographed backdrop of the city of Chiang Mai.
Mae Rim Valley : To the North-east of the city center there lies a beautiful Mae Rim Valley. The picturesque view of the green rice fields with a backdrop of spectacular forested hills.

5. Bangkok
Bangkok is in fact number one tourist destination of Thailand. There is rarely anybody who misses Bangkok on their visit to this paradise. Tiny streets, great food stalls, pristine beaches, shopping malls and crazy night life of Bangkok attracts visitors from all parats of the world.
Top Attractions:
Grand Palace & Wat Prakeaw Old City: It offers great architecture of a 150 years old Palace of the Thai King and the Royal court. Inside the palace complex there are several remarkable building, one of which are Wat Phra Kaew. The Wat Phra Kaew consits of a small, greatly honored Emerald Buddha from early 14th century.
Floating Market, Damnoen Saduak: Get the authentic feel of the Thailand by visiting this pioneer Floating Market of Bangkok. Amazing wooden row boats, fresh flowers, fruits and vegetables shops.
Wat Arun,Riverside: Also known as the Temple of Dawn located on the riverside is worth visiting. You will see amazing silhouette of Wat Arun’s gigantic spires which was built in the 19th century in a Khmer style. The Wat Arun symbolizes the birth of the Rattanakosin Period.
Chao Phraya River & Waterways, Riverside: Worth visiting this place situated on the riverside. It is one of the most scenic places to visit in Bangkok. It is set on the backdrop of the shimmering temples and the luxury hotels.
